The Crucial First Step: Detoxification

Detox is often the first stage in rehab. It’s where the body is cleansed of harmful substances, allowing it to begin healing. In a clinical setting, detox is carefully monitored to ensure safety and comfort. Medical professionals manage withdrawal symptoms, reducing risks and helping clients transition into the next stage of treatment. While detox alone isn’t a cure for addiction, it is a vital foundation for deeper therapeutic work.

The Therapeutic Interventions for Lasting Change

Once detox is complete, rehab centres focus on therapy to address the root causes of substance use. This may include cognitive behavioural therapy, group counselling, and mindfulness practices. Each approach helps clients understand their triggers, develop healthier coping strategies, and reshape thought patterns. By combining different therapeutic methods, rehab programs create a supportive environment for personal growth and long-term change.

The Role of Aftercare in Sustaining Recovery

Aftercare is where long-term recovery truly takes shape. It may include ongoing counselling, peer support groups, and regular check-ins with a case manager. The aim is to maintain the progress made during treatment and prevent relapse. Aftercare also offers a sense of community, which is invaluable for staying motivated and accountable. Many rehab centres tailor aftercare plans to meet each person’s lifestyle and needs, making support accessible even after leaving the facility.

The Integration of Health and Wellness Practices

Physical health plays a major role in recovery. That’s why many rehab centres integrate nutrition guidance, fitness programs, and stress-reduction techniques into treatment plans. A well-balanced diet supports brain function and stabilises mood, while exercise improves energy levels and promotes emotional resilience. These practices not only help in the short term but also lay the groundwork for healthier habits that last.

The Skills for Sustainability and Independence

Recovery is about more than managing cravings. It’s about preparing for a fulfilling life after treatment. Rehab centres often offer life skills training, such as budgeting, job readiness, and time management. These skills help clients rebuild confidence and independence. They also provide practical tools for navigating the challenges of daily life without turning back to harmful patterns.
